Ceres Living is a relatively new company that was founded by CEO and President Richard Anzalone and is a wholly owned subsidiary of the Promethean Corporation. The company is one of many in the booming health and wellness industry and they specialize in targeting adult stem cell and nutrition. Their flagship product, AIO, is designed to support the immune system as well as improving stem cell functions and overall cardiovascular performance. Although there are similar products on the market place AIO is based on scientific studies and has been developed by top anti-aging and regenerative experts.
Ceres Living offers a multi level marketing opportunity and rewards plan aimed at giving individuals the chance to own their own business and gain financial freedom. The compensation plan includes 8 ways to earn money by means of direct sales, discount club, preferred customer order bonus, generation match bonus, sales team commissions, leadership bonuses, initial orders bonus pool and worldwide bonus pools.
